Ishura is unusual because there isn’t a traditional single protagonist. Instead of following one overpowered hero from beginning to end, Season 1 introduces numerous characters who are individually powerful enough to headline their own fantasy series. Soujirou is a wandering swordsman obsessed with fighting strong opponents, while Yuno provides a much more vulnerable viewpoint into the terrifying world of the Shura.
The anime is adapted from Keiso’s battle-fantasy light novel series, illustrated by Kureta. The official promotional material describes the concept as a world where everyone is powerful, everyone is a hero, but only one can become the ultimate hero.

The series won first place in the 2021 edition of Kono Light Novel ga Sugoi! in the paperback/novel category, helping establish it as a major fantasy title before the television anime arrived. The official KADOKAWAanime announcement specifically highlighted this achievement when announcing the anime adaptation.
